As a reminder, dropping firewall restrictions on port 80 will enable access for AJAX users. If you have QlikView AccessPoint visitors that use the IE plugin, you'll need to open port 4747 as well. And on top of that, if you'ld like to allow access to the QMC, open port 4780 too. Quite a lot of gatekeeping, you know...
